Client: Kerrygold
Contractor: Hemsec Installations
Type of works: design, manufacture and supply of Rockspan external composite wall panels and Firemaster internal wall and ceiling solution.

A new Kerrygold cheese-packing facility in Leek, Staffordshire is benefiting from the industry-leading quality of Eurobond’s non-combustible, stone-wool cored composite panel system. Eurobond’s external wall panel Rockspan and total internal wall and ceiling solution Firemaster panel systems have been used extensively in the construction of the new 15,000m2, £30-million factory to fire the highest level of fire resistance.

Firemaster’s qualities make it the perfect specification for internal cladding. With a proven history in the food storage and processing sector, the total internal wall and ceiling panel solution enables compartmentalization throughout the building. The panel’s stone wool non-combustible core helps develop the building into protective zones that can help retain the spread of flames in the event of a fire.

In addition, Firemaster can be specified with a food safe, antibacterial coating that guarantees adherence to the strict hygiene standard required within a food-processing environment.

Rockspan is the ultimate reliable composite panel, offering superb structural integrity thanks to its engineered stone-wool core. The panel can achieve single spans in excess of 6m, dramatically reducing the need for secondary steel works and maximizing useable internal spaces.

Both Rockspan and Firemaster offer first class performance. Each panel system is tested and approved where appropriate to LSP 1181 Grade A, LPS 1208, and BS art 22, EN 1364 Part 1 along with FM Global standard FM4880, ensuring the customer of the highest fire performance throughout.
